For sale is everything you need to install a line lock onto your F-body.Whether you call them roll controls, line locks, or whatever, Hurst Roll Controls keep your stick shift car out of the staging lights until you're ready to launch. Controlled by a solenoid valve attached to a switch on your shifter, roll controls keep you from rolling by locking your front or rear brakes. When you hit the switch, your brakes are unlocked and you're ready to hit the throttle. Rigorous testing has proved a 1/100,000th of a second release time, and vibration tests have surpassed 30 Gs without mechanical failure. Each roll control comes with a rebuildable stainless steel solenoid valve, indicator light, inline fuse holder, and complete instructions.
